随着互联网技术的不断发展,FTP(File Transfer Protocol)作为一种常用的文件传输协议,在企业和个人中都得到了广泛的应用,FTP服务器也面临着诸多安全隐患,这些隐患若不加以防范和解决,将可能导致数据泄露、系统瘫痪等严重后果,本文将从多个方面深入探讨FTP服务器所面临的安全威胁及其应对策略。
FTP服务器常见的安全威胁
-
密码破解攻击 FTP服务器的登录口令是保障其安全的关键因素之一,如果用户的密码过于简单或者被泄露,黑客可以通过暴力破解等方式轻松获取到登录权限,进而对FTP服务器进行非法操作。
-
未加密的数据传输 在传统的FTP协议中,所有的数据通信都是明文进行的,这意味着任何经过网络的数据包都可以被截获并读取,这不仅包括敏感的用户名和密码信息,还包括上传下载的文件内容,这种情况下,一旦数据包在网络中被恶意拦截,就会造成极大的安全隐患。
图片来源于网络,如有侵权联系删除
-
弱认证机制 许多FTP服务器都依赖于简单的用户名密码方式进行身份验证,而缺乏更加安全的双因素认证或其他高级别认证方式,这样的弱认证机制使得攻击者更容易绕过正常的访问控制手段,从而实现对服务器的入侵。
-
SQL注入等Web应用层攻击 对于那些集成有Web界面的FTP客户端应用程序来说,它们同样面临着各种Web应用层的攻击风险,如SQL注入、跨站脚本(XSS)、远程代码执行(RCE)等,这些攻击往往利用程序漏洞或配置错误来实现对服务器的完全控制。
-
内部威胁 除了外部黑客之外,来自内部的威胁也不容忽视,员工可能因为疏忽大意或者受到恶意软件的影响而导致敏感数据的泄漏;离职员工的账号也可能成为潜在的威胁源。
加强FTP服务器安全的建议
为了有效抵御上述各类安全威胁,我们可以采取以下一系列措施来提升FTP服务器的安全性:
-
使用强密码管理工具 强制要求所有用户设置复杂且难以猜测的密码,定期更换密码,并且禁止重复使用旧密码,还可以引入专业的密码管理工具来帮助生成和管理高强度的密码组合。
-
实施SSL/TLS加密 通过在FTP服务器上启用SSL/TLS证书来确保数据在网络传输过程中的机密性和完整性,这样即使数据包被截获,也无法轻易解读其中的内容。
图片来源于网络,如有侵权联系删除
-
采用更先进的认证技术 如前所述,单一的用户名密码认证已经无法满足现代网络安全的需求,可以考虑引入多因素认证(MFA),例如短信验证码、动态口令牌、生物识别等技术手段以提高系统的安全性。
-
定期扫描和修补系统漏洞 定期对FTP服务器进行全面的漏洞扫描和安全评估,及时发现潜在的安全问题并进行修复,同时也要关注官方发布的补丁更新,及时安装最新的安全补丁以防止已知漏洞被不法分子利用。
-
监控日志记录和分析 建立完善的日志系统和实时监控系统,以便于快速发现异常行为并进行溯源调查,对于可疑的操作应该立即采取措施予以阻止,并在事后进行全面的分析总结以改进现有的安全策略。
-
限制访问权限 根据不同角色的职责分配相应的操作权限,避免“一人多用”的情况发生,只有具备相应权限的用户才能访问特定的资源和服务,这有助于降低误操作的风险以及减少因权限滥用带来的损失。
-
备份重要数据 定期备份数据库中的重要信息和业务关键数据,以防万一服务器遭受破坏时能够迅速恢复至正常状态,在选择备份方案时要考虑到存储介质的安全性以及备份文件的加密保护等问题。
虽然FTP服务器在实际部署和使用过程中会面临各种各样的安全挑战,但只要我们充分认识到这些风险的严重性并采取切实有效的预防措施,就一定能够在最大程度上保障FTP服务的稳定运行和数据的安全保密。
标签: #ftp服务器面临的隐患
评论列表